The Mount Sinai Hospital - Neuro Intensive Care Unit is a premier hospital department located in the heart of Uptown Manhattan. Situated at 1468 Madison Ave, New York, NY 10029, this specialized facility operates within one of the most respected medical institutions in the United States. As a dedicated critical care environment, the unit is designed to handle complex neurological cases requiring intensive monitoring and treatment.
Operating as a specialized division of The Mount Sinai Hospital, the Neuro Intensive Care Unit focuses exclusively on the acute care of patients with life-threatening neurological conditions.
